AMD FX-4150 or Intel Core Solo T1350 -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The AMD FX-4150 has 4 cores with 4 threads and clocks with a maximum frequency of 4.10 GHz. Up to GB of memory is supported in 2 memory channels. The AMD FX-4150 was released in Q2/2012.

The Intel Core Solo T1350 has 1 cores with 1 threads and clocks with a maximum frequency of 1.86 GHz. The CPU supports up to GB of memory in 0 memory channels. The Intel Core Solo T1350 was released in .

CPU Cores and Base Frequency

The AMD FX-4150 has 4 CPU cores and can calculate 4 threads in parallel. The clock frequency of the AMD FX-4150 is 3.90 GHz (4.10 GHz) while the Intel Core Solo T1350 has 1 CPU cores and 1 threads can calculate simultaneously. The clock frequency of the Intel Core Solo T1350 is at 1.86 GHz.

Thermal Management

The thermal design power (TDP for short) of the AMD FX-4150 is 95 W, while the Intel Core Solo T1350 has a TDP of 31 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ently.

Technical details

The AMD FX-4150 is manufactured in 32 nm and has 8.00 MB cache. The Intel Core Solo T1350 is manufactured in 65 nm and has a 2.00 MB cache.
